Monday, February 13, 2012

Hubble Successor Survives

The successor of the Hubble Telescope, the James Webb Space Telescope project, was almost scrapped completely when budgets ballooned and completion dates passed with no news, but apparently it's all worked out and the telescope is on track to be launched in 2018...take a read!

No comments:

Post a Comment